Behind the Scenes

Interestingly, “Fantasize*” was never officially released. It was part of a scrapped project that Ariana created for a comedy sketch about a girl group. In response to a leaked snippet, Ariana confirmed that it was just a demo and pleaded with fans to stop spreading leaks.
